Output 463217688c4ddb718be6de3d8b7e334203f2115517737c9ee98a87e4e050e5be:5

value
32492601
script pubkey
OP_0 OP_PUSHBYTES_20 16bd8e2ccdc6bac22df752df18fc631bd849056e
address
ltc1qz67cutxdc6avyt0h2t033lrrr0vyjptwl7rx5f
transaction
463217688c4ddb718be6de3d8b7e334203f2115517737c9ee98a87e4e050e5be
spent
true